Transaction 3e338140fdb8335cff91d49914e12ec4022d478d6ee8f5d9789f9f2124f5abd9

1 Input
2 Outputs
  • 3e338140fdb8335cff91d49914e12ec4022d478d6ee8f5d9789f9f2124f5abd9:0
  • value  526233
    address  3Haqe2VirBNbHtCj78b8JjBGGfqdS5y96U
  • 3e338140fdb8335cff91d49914e12ec4022d478d6ee8f5d9789f9f2124f5abd9:1
  • value  1266952
    address  1jjApw9R8rmvAYz2ZrDRiJvvM5pfzTBKH